Transaction 581de61c44d10872b976ced5662f2e2f1623f75c48b03bfc4fd1710c37cddf4c

1 Input
2 Outputs
  • 581de61c44d10872b976ced5662f2e2f1623f75c48b03bfc4fd1710c37cddf4c:0
  • value  348309
    address  1AMMxfdW6kwZKJ9Y5AhZXPewN8Z5dhmy2D
  • 581de61c44d10872b976ced5662f2e2f1623f75c48b03bfc4fd1710c37cddf4c:1
  • value  52974201
    address  36zkRFrwmneiQMUeWsyfxLzgqsbnfa1PRL